The One about Tokyo Midtown’s “Midtown Winter Moments”

Tokyo Midtown (near Roppongi) has announced their winter illumination event for 2020 and the theme for 2020 is “Midtown Winter Moments”.

The event will kickoff on November 19th and will last through February 28th.

This year’s event will feature glittering gold illumination decorating the trees and Tokyo Midtown says this year will even be brighter than last year.

In addition, they are adding a Snow Light Globe which changes scenery from snow falling down, the shimmering aurora borealis and ice prisms.

For the children, introduced are step lights in which when stepped on, the steps will change color.

And for 2020, the main attraction will be the Midtown Ice Rink. Typically in past years, many people would gather for a major illumination light show but this time, a “Midtown Ice Rink” will become one of the largest outdoor skating rinks in Tokyo.

The ice rink will run at 11:00 a.m. through 8:00 p.m. (on November 19th, it will oven at 5:00 p.m.).

The price will be Y2000 for adults, on the weekend and holidays it will be Y2500. Children will be Y1500, on the weekend and holidays it will be Y2000.

Shoe rental fee include, cafe tickets are available in the hall.

Also being added are Midtown Christmas trees, which makes its debut at Midtown Garden. 25 presents have grown with each tree. The color changes for each tree as it countdowns to Christmas.
